Finance Analyst – Revenue & Cost Control

Salary: Up to £35,000 per annum

Are you someone who enjoys digging into the detail, spotting discrepancies, and making sure the numbers genuinely add up?

We’re looking for a proactive and commercially minded Finance Analyst to join a growing finance team in a role that goes far beyond traditional finance processing. This position is ideal for someone who enjoys problem-solving, taking ownership, and improving financial accuracy across recurring revenue and supplier costs.

You’ll play a key role in ensuring the business is accurately invoicing clients, effectively managing supplier costs, and protecting profit margins by identifying issues before they become problems.

Duties to include:

* Reconciling supplier invoices against services and usage

* Ensuring client billing accurately reflects contracted and delivered services

* Investigating discrepancies such as overbilling, underbilling, duplicate charges, or missing revenue

* Reviewing recurring billing data ahead of invoice runs

* Working closely with suppliers to resolve invoice issues and obtain credits where required

* Identifying unused licences or services no longer required

* Maintaining strong financial controls and clear audit trails

* Supporting visibility around margins, profitability, and financial performance

* Challenging inconsistencies and improving data accuracy across finance systems
